UVA Center for PoliticsIf Biden retains his lead into next year, though, it may be that the thing that ultimately trips him up is the Democratic nomination calendar.
While Bidens lead is built on support from African Americans, hardly any black voters will participate in the first two contests: the Iowa caucus on Feb. 3 (the day after the Super Bowl) and the New Hampshire primary on Feb. 11. According to the 2016 exit polls, the Democratic electorates in both states were over 90% white.
The opportunity that these two overwhelmingly white electorates present to the other candidates is obvious, based on the current demographic bases of support for Biden and his two current leading rivals, Bernie Sanders and Elizabeth Warren.

If Biden doesn't win Iowa, or finishes a distant third, I think he'll find his campaign in a tough spot and I don't know if South Carolina can save him.
If Bernie doesn't win Iowa, or finishes a distant third, I think he'll find his campaign in a tough spot and I don't know if New Hampshire can save him - especially with Nevada and South Carolina down the pike (and a slew of Super Tuesday states that favor Biden).
If Warren doesn't win Iowa, or finishes a distant third, I think she'll find her campaign in a tough spot and I don't know if New Hampshire can save her - especially with her trailing, badly, it seems, in Nevada and South Carolina.
How does Harris or Mayor Pete or anyone else bounce back from a distant fourth, fifth and sixth place finish?
